2020-05-10rework self-hosted compiler for incremental buildsAndrew Kelley
* introduce std.ArrayListUnmanaged for when you have the allocator stored elsewhere * move std.heap.ArenaAllocator implementation to its own file. extract the main state into std.heap.ArenaAllocator.State, which can be stored as an alternative to storing the entire ArenaAllocator, saving 24 bytes per ArenaAllocator on 64 bit targets. * std.LinkedList.Node pointer field now defaults to being null initialized. * Rework self-hosted compiler Package API * Delete almost all the bitrotted self-hosted compiler code. The only bit rotted code left is in main.zig and compilation.zig * Add call instruction to ZIR * self-hosted compiler ir API and link API are reworked to support a long-running compiler that incrementally updates declarations * Introduce the concept of scopes to ZIR semantic analysis * ZIR text format supports referencing named decls that are declared later in the file * Figure out how memory management works for the long-running compiler and incremental compilation. The main roots are top level declarations. There is a table of decls. The key is a cryptographic hash of the fully qualified decl name. Each decl has an arena allocator where all of the memory related to that decl is stored. Each code block has its own arena allocator for the lifetime of the block. Values that want to survive when going out of scope in a block must get copied into the outer block. Finally, values must get copied into the Decl arena to be long-lived. * Delete the unused MemoryCell struct. Instead, comptime pointers are based on references to Decl structs. * Figure out how caching works. Each Decl will store a set of other Decls which must be recompiled when it changes. This branch is still work-in-progress; this commit breaks the build.

2019-12-12un-special-case startup code in the std libAndrew Kelley
Previously, the compiler had special logic to determine whether to include the startup code, which was in `std/special/start.zig`. Now, the file is moved to `std/start.zig`, and there is no special logic in the compiler. Instead, the standard library unconditionally imports the `start.zig` file, which then has a `comptime` block that does the logic of determining what, if any, start symbols to export. Instead of `start.zig` being in its own special package, it is just another normal file that is part of the standard library. `std.builtin.TestFn` is now part of the standard library rather than specially generated by the compiler.

2019-10-23move types from builtin to stdAndrew Kelley
* All the data types from `@import("builtin")` are moved to `@import("std").builtin`. The target-related types are moved to `std.Target`. This allows the data types to have methods, such as `std.Target.current.isDarwin()`. * `std.os.windows.subsystem` is moved to `std.Target.current.subsystem`. * Remove the concept of the panic package from the compiler implementation. Instead, `std.builtin.panic` is always the panic function. It checks for `@hasDecl(@import("root"), "panic")`, or else provides a default implementation. This is an important step for multibuilds (#3028). Without this change, the types inside the builtin namespace look like different types, when trying to merge builds with different target settings. With this change, Zig can figure out that, e.g., `std.builtin.Os` (the enum type) from one compilation and `std.builtin.Os` from another compilation are the same type, even if the target OS value differs.
